Need some ideas. I have an order for a sheet cake for a grandma and grandson who share the same birthday. The boy is going to be 15 and grandma 75. I am thinking just a general celebration with confetti and bright colors, but...

Any other decorating ideas come to mind?

Do they have anything in common besides grandma and grandson?

Does she like to knit and he plays basket ball.... alternate balls of string and basketballs on the side of the cake and on top have a ball of yarn going into a basketball net with the tails of the yarn spelling their names.

Or maybe she likes soaps and he loves x-box.... Have an x-box controller all covered with bubbles and sitting next to a bar of soap.....

LOL.......

You could also do her "side" in pastel pretty colors and his in bold colors. Then have them meet in the middle and merge together.....
